
The immediate backdrop is a multi-decade shift in spinal muscular atrophy (SMA) treatment from solely gene-level approaches to combination strategies addressing both SMN restoration and downstream muscle pathology, driven by persistent unmet motor-function needs among treated patients.
Structurally, that shift rests on U.S. regulatory pathways that accelerated orphan and rare-disease drug development: the Orphan Drug Act (1983), the Prescription Drug User Fee Act (PDUFA, 1992) and the creation of the FDA Breakthrough Therapy designation under the FDA Safety and Innovation Act (2012).
Scholar Rock announced that the FDA approved Isembyld, marking the first time regulators cleared a therapy that directly targets muscle loss in spinal muscular atrophy (SMA).
The company and the agency base the decision on a late-stage trial that showed children treated with Isembyld achieved better motor-skill outcomes than those receiving placebo, and the approval applies to adults and children aged 2 years and older who are already receiving SMN2-targeting therapies (per Stat).
Scholar Rock framed the decision as a major step for patients; CEO David Hallal called Isembyld a "therapeutic breakthrough" (per Stat).
The company and its investors will now focus on integrating Isembyld into clinical practice as an add-on to existing SMN2-directed drugs, positioning the drug as complementary rather than a replacement for current standard therapies (per Stat).
The trial evidence the FDA reviewed centered on motor-skill improvements in young patients versus placebo; Stat reports those efficacy results as the primary basis for approval but does not include detailed numerical outcome measures in its summary (per Stat).
The approval raises practical questions for clinicians and families about sequencing and access: Isembyld is cleared only for patients already on SMN2-targeting treatments, which shapes who can immediately benefit and how prescribing decisions will change (per Stat).
Scholar Rock’s messaging emphasizes clinical improvement for children and adults with SMA, while the available reporting focuses on the regulatory milestone and trial outcome rather than long-term durability, pricing, or payer coverage — issues that will determine how widely patients can access the drug in coming months (per Stat).
